Hi Peter,DB2OS
While the S/X flight module is goin on what is the planned power for
the X transmitter when it is configured as a transponder ?
What is the gain of the X band dish of P3E ?
The X band TX can be seen in your P3E documentation while Michael
OH2AUE is working on it and the X band dish is depicted over one
leg of the bird but no data are available.
For AO40 a solid state 16 watt pep GaAsFET linear amplifier and
alternatively a 50 watt pep TWT amplifier where installed with a 20 dBi
RHCP circular horn so that our downink calculations for AO40 where
based on the average of +35 dBW pep EIRP
It should be very nice to have the above information to verify the
new downlink requirements for the X band of P3E
